14 Alanna Masterson

Those eyebrows just did us in, didn’t they? Alanna Masterson, born in 1988, is an American actress known for her role as Tara Chambler in the AMC television series The Walking Dead. In May 2017, Alanna Masterson deleted her Instagram account after she was body shamed.

Some viewers mocked her weight after an episode in which she was actually six months pregnant. The producers hid her baby bump behind props, but some viewers thought she looked overweight.

A couple of days after the show was broadcast in the US, she posted a snap of her newborn daughter Marlowe on Instagram. She hit back at her body shamers: "Dear Instagram trolls, bodyshamers, and the men and women who think it's OK to comment on my weight. I hope that you don't have children. And if you do, I hope you teach them about kindness and acceptance. I hope they learn that it isn't OK to make fun of people or call people names. I hope one day YOU learn what it takes to be a parent."
